Let’s consider your life as a story full of events, challenges and miracles—a chance to tell your story and share salient moments of your life. Join storyteller and artist Alexander Mackenzie in a 6-week experiential adventure of discovering storytelling, candid sharing, deep listening and renewed appreciation of your life.

Each week follows on to the next, and you will have the chance to look back, to be present and to contemplate next steps, pondering this in the company of your community. You will know what it is to discover Personal Resolve, your ability to keep finding the bigger picture.

Alexander Mackenzie is a storyteller and an artist. He has worked all of his life on these two pursuits. He is abundantly interested in what you have to say, how you own your story and the miracle of being you.

Week One: Early years—listening to each other’s earliest memories. When we encourage others to speak, we make it possible for them to also engage in our story.

Week Two: Thresholds—what were those portals of experience and people that formed your younger perspectives? This week we will pay attention to the special people in our life.

Week Three: Wonders—what were the events that made you ask questions, that made you stop in wonder? These are the roots of storytelling and are waiting patiently for you to speak out.

Week Four: Surprises—what surprises you about your choices? When did you take the road less travelled? When did you catch yourself saying “why on earth…” We all know these moments. Storytellers call them out.

Week Five: Important Next Steps—looking forward now, what will you do with this ‘one wild and precious life?’ What is important to attend to before you die?

Week Six: Storytelling Event—can you hone your story to share some of the miracle of it with others, and dare to share it with your community? This is the opportunity for taking that risk...
